The source of these files varies depending on how you installed task. If you
installed task via a regular package (rpm or deb) you can find these files in
/usr/share/doc/task-VERSION/scripts/vim/. If you built task yourself from the
tarball (using the default configure options), these will be in
/usr/local/share/doc/task-VERSION/scripts/vim/ instead. So you should be able
to do one of the following:
cp -av /usr/share/doc/task-VERSION/scripts/vim/* ~/.vim/
or
cp -av /usr/local/share/doc/task-VERSION/scripts/vim/* ~/.vim/
